What is a process engineer?

Process engineers are professionals who design, implement, control, and optimize industrial processes, especially in manufacturing settings such as chemical, pharmaceutical, food, and energy industries. Their main goal is to improve efficiency, reduce costs, maintain safety, and ensure product quality by analyzing and refining production methods. They work closely with other engineers and technicians to troubleshoot problems, develop new processes, and enhance existing systems. Strong analytical skills, attention to detail, and knowledge of industry regulations are essential for this role.

Is being a process operator a hard job?

Process operators are responsible for monitoring and controlling industrial equipment and systems, which can involve working in noisy, hazardous environments and handling complex machinery. The job often requires attention to detail, technical skills, and sometimes shift work, making it physically and mentally demanding. Proper training and safety protocols are essential for this role.

Job description

AGP is looking for Process Operators at our new Degumming facility in David City, NE!
Responsibilities:
  • Operate production machinery, adjust controls, and observe equipment operations.
  • Collect samples using standard operating procedures.
  • Maintain log of gauge readings and shift production.
  • Clean production area and perform periodic routine maintenance.
  • Perform other duties as assigned.

Requirements:
  • Available to work rotating days, nights, weekends and some holidays.
  • Basic math skills.
  • Good written and verbal communication skills.
  • Ability to communicate with co-workers, supervisors, and various business contacts in a courteous and professional manner.
  • Detail-oriented and able to make good decisions.
  • Able to operate a forklift, pallet jack, and material handling equipment.
  • Must be able to pass a pre-employment physical and drug screen.
  • High school diploma or equivalent required.

Ag Processing Inc. is a cooperatively-owned agribusiness engaged in procuring, processing, marketing, and transporting of oilseeds, grains, and related products. Since our creation in 1983, AGP has grown in size, scope, and reputation - both in the U.S. and internationally. Our company has become the largest soybean processing cooperative in the world and has a diverse set of products, which includes renewable fuels, vegetable oil refining, ag products/grain, and international operations.
